I have Sitecore 8.2 update 5 in Azure PaaS using Azure Search. When I am trying to open the content editor, it is throwing exception Index has not been initialized with stack trace info mentioning cloud search provider.

I tried the rebuilding index which completed without adding any item to any index. Can anyone suggest what are the places I need to check?

You need to upgrade to TLS 1.2

For .Net Framework version 3.5 – 4.5.2 (Sitecore 8.2) explicit setting of TLS version is required.

Microsoft Azure is upgrading platform TLS libraries and support for TLS 1.2 is becoming the standard default. Sitecore customers running a Sitecore version prior to 9.0 may experience communication errors between Azure services, notably Azure Search. This can prevent Sitecore from completing routine query and index operations with Azure Search and cause a variety of complications.

On February 26th, Microsoft started rollout of Azure Search with enforce TLS 1.2 in use. Rollout started from US regions. Cloud Ops team is monitoring situation, however, recommended solution for customers is to apply the workaround described in KB article referred above.
